WebJan 31, 2024 · Times interest earned (TIE), also called interest coverage ratio, is a ratio that measures interest on debt obligations and a company's ability to pay them with its current earnings. Using this metric, you can learn how much and for how long a company can cover the interest expenses on its debts.
